2015-12-01 13 views
5

Visual Studio 2015でASP.NET 5プレビューテンプレートを使用してASP.NET 5サイトを作成しました。 config.jsonファイルによると、(localdb)\ mssqllocaldbにデータベースがあります。MSSQLLOCALDBデータベースがリストされていません

データベースを実際のSQL Serverに移動したいのですが、SQL Server Management Studioの(localdb)\ mssqllocaldbサーバーに接続してバックアッププロセスを開始すると、データベースが表示されません。それはどこにある?

私はSSMSでそれを見つけることができない場合、どのように私はそのデータベースを移行することができますか?

答えて

0

「Connect to Server」ログインには、「オプション」ボタンがあります。これにより、「接続プロパティ」タブが開き、手動で名前を入力するかブラウズするかのいずれかでデータベースを指定できます。そのように接続すると、と表示されます。

11

私もこの問題を抱えていました。MVC-Movie MVC6チュートリアルを行っています - ローカルデータベースへの接続を作成する「モデルを追加する」セクションにあります:here) 。

Visual Studio 2015/SQL Server 2014は、2012/2013とは異なるパスを使用します。以前はVS2012とVS2013がインストールされており、それぞれにローカルデータベースが作成されていました。 VS2012は、(localdb)\ v11.0および(localdb)\ ProjectsV12としてSQL Serverデータツール(SSDT)として接続を作成しました。

  1. オープンCMDプロンプトと型「SQLLocalDB.exe情報」 これはあなたが見るべきであるあなたのローカル接続
  2. 上のすべての現在のデータベース・サーバを示しています。あなたの作業(LocalDB)\ MSSQLLocalDBを取得するには

    MSSQLLocalDBのオプションがここにあります。 'SQLLocalDB.exe start MSQLLocalDB' これは今開始されたことを通知します。

  3. のVisual Studioに移動し、[表示]をクリック - あなたは、SQL Serverを追加する必要があります。ここから> SQL Serverのオブジェクトブラウザ を(右SQL Server上でクリックして、サーバー名では
  4. 「SQL Serverの追加]を:フィールドに入力します「( LocalDB)\ MSSQLLocalDB」 - ユーザー名/ ServerTypeに/認証はデフォルトのままにする必要があります 接続をクリックすると、新しいデータベースが

データベースが今Cに格納されている新しいデータベースに表示されます:\ユーザーを\ [ DATABASE-NAME]以前はC:\ Users \ AppData \ Local \ Microsoft \ VisualStudio \ SSDTに保存されていました

うまくいけば、これは、SQLServerのを見つけると 乾杯

+0

簡単なメモをあなたの問題を解決:VS2015の最新のSSDTプレビューで接続ダイアログからマシン上の任意のLocalDBインスタンスに見&接続するためのサポートは、今そこにありますSQL Server Object Explorer(手順3)で使用されます。したがって、LocalDBサーバー名を手動で入力して検証する必要はありません。ここにリストされた手作業のいくつかを救うかもしれません。ダウンロードはhttps://msdn.microsoft.com/en-us/library/mt204009.aspx –

+0

優れたKevinです。これはLocalDbsを管理するのに非常に便利です。乾杯! –

+1

これは、ありがとうございます。ステップ2でタイプミスを訂正するだけです。「SQLLocalDB.exe MSSQLLocalDBを起動してください」 – markau

-1
//...for entity 
public class ogrenciCONTEXT:DbContext 
{ 
    public ogrenciCONTEXT():base("sqlim") 
    { 
    } 
    public DbSet<ogrenci> ogrenciler { get; set; } 
} 

// for WEB CONFIG 
<connectionStrings> 
    <add name="sqlim" 
     connectionString="Data Source=(LocalDB)\mssqllocaldb;initial catalog=dosyaismi; Integrated Security=True" 
providerName="System.Data.SqlClient"/> 
</connectionStrings> 
+0

質問には答えません。 – David